Steve Horn Receives Grant for Return to Bosnia – Islands Weekly
May 03 2009

CEC ArtsLink, based in New York City, has selected photographer Steve Horn as one of its 2009 Award recipients. This year’s selections represent artists and arts managers from throughout the U.S. and from 16 other countries.

All are welcome to a Lopez Artist Guild-sponsored opening reception for Steve at the Lopez Center for Community and the Arts on Friday, May 8 from 5 - 6:30 p.m. His exhibition, Pictures Without Borders: Bosnia Revisited, will be on display for the first time in the San Juans since its creation by the Religion, Conflict, and Peacebuilding Initiative at Emory University in Atlanta, Georgia in late 2007. His book with the same title is available at local bookstores.

Eric Boyle - Shaw Island Artist
Islands Weekly

April 05 2009

Tucked away on the west facing point of Neck Point Coves, with a waterline view of Yellow and San Juan Island, lies the home and studio of oil painter Eric Boyles. A nine-year resident of the San Juans, he is known to many on Shaw Island as their local gardener and landscape artist. But to those of you who have happened upon his work at the Lopez or Orcas Island Farmers markets, he is known for his three dimensional landscapes, inspired by the style and technique of the late Bob Ross. ART IN THE PARK – YOURS!

The Summit Gift Shop on top of Mt. Constitution opens May 15, - 11-4 every day through Labor Day. Last year Friends of Moran State Park raised approximately $25,000 for park projects. They support buying local by seeking park designs from local artists for cups, shirts, hats and framed art.
